Breaking Down the Features of Safariland 5198 Paddle Holster Sig P320 SafariLaminate Black
Specifications
- Firearm Fit: Specifically designed for the Sig P320 9/40 models. This dedicated fit is crucial for proper retention and a smooth draw.
- Material: Constructed from durable thermoformed SafariLaminate. The laminate provides excellent resistance to wear and tear, even under demanding conditions.
- Mount Type: Offers both injection-molded paddle and belt loop attachment options. This versatility allows users to customize their carry method for optimal comfort and concealment.
- Color: Available in black. The classic black finish provides a professional and discreet appearance.
- Hand: Right-hand configuration.
- Retention: Trigger guard detent and adjustable tension device. These features provide adjustable and reliable retention.

Performance & Functionality
The Safariland 5198 excels in its core function: securely holding and quickly deploying the Sig P320. The draw is exceptionally fast thanks to the low-cut design. This also provides a full grip right from the start.
The adjustable tension device allows for fine-tuning of the retention level. This is a massive plus. Some competing holsters offer very little adjustability. A potential weakness is the reliance on the trigger guard detent. While secure, some users might prefer a more active retention system for open carry.

Who Should Buy Safariland 5198 Paddle Holster Sig P320 SafariLaminate Black?
Perfect for: Competitive shooters who need a fast draw, concealed carriers who want a comfortable and secure option, and law enforcement or security personnel who require a reliable duty holster.
Who should skip this product? Those who prioritize maximum retention above all else might prefer a holster with a more complex active retention system. Those looking for extensive customization options beyond the mounting system might also want to consider other models.
Must-have accessories or modifications? A good quality gun belt is essential for comfortable and stable carry. A Safariland Quick Locking System (QLS) can further enhance the holster’s versatility, allowing for rapid attachment and detachment from various platforms.
